>Yes, there is an easy way. The parent field at the bottom of the Person
>View are the Primary parents. If you want to make either or both Primary
>parent to be non-Primary, highlight a parent and select Edit=>Make Tag
>Primary (or press the asterisk (*) key). This is a toggle switch, so if a
>tag is Primary, it is togglesd to non-Primary and vice versa. When a
>parent tag is made non-Primary, the tag moves from the parent field at the
>bottom of the screen to the Tag Box above (most often at the top of the Tag
>Box above the Birth tag). Conversely, if you wish to make a non-Primary
>parent to be Primary (i.e., move them to the Parent fields at the bottom of
>the Person View), then highlight the tag in the Tag Box and do the same as
>above (here you may also click on the asterisk (*) icon on the left).
>
>If you want to swap Primary/non-Primary parents, highlight the non-Primary
>parent and toggle the assignment. The two tags will switch places.
>
>You should be aware that when you swap Primary/non-Primary parents, you may
>get a question asking if TMG should create a Marriage tag for the couple.
>In many cases, you do NOT want to do this. So just answer No and go on.
>But there may be a case in which you do want the Marriage tag created.
>Just consider what you want to do and answer accordingly.
